In nursing, a concept refers to phenomena that occur in the practice or in thought of practice. Concepts can be abstract or concrete. Concepts have been described as the building blocks of nursing theory. It is observed how abstract and concrete concepts get pulled into the various levels of nursing theory (McEwen and Wills, 2023).

There are various types of concepts including ones that are theoretically and operationally defined. A concept from this category I often encounter in my nursing practice is the idea of health literacy. The theoretical definition of health literacy is the ability of a person to understand and process their basic health information. Health literacy is measure of the personas ability to make their own health decisions (McEwen & Wills, 2023). I chose this concept because as nurses, we very often are educating our patients on all aspects of their care. It is important for the nurse to understand the level of a patient's health literacy to know how to best provide them information. This concept is so important for the patient because it can directly impact their health outcomes.

A relatively recent concept in healthcare, health literacy is becoming a integral part of patient centered care. With how health care is becoming more and more complex, there has been a focus on improving health literacy. There have been many studies that have found links between general education, health literacy, and health outcomes (Boslaugh, 2022). There is an overall consensus of the meaning of health literacy. At is core, the concept remains the same. Naturally, it will continue to evolve as the healthcare world evolves around it.

The concept health literacy will help direct future research, theory, and practice. Using social context and having a understanding of public health literacy, future work can broaden the public's understanding of important health information. This concept helps support various populations that suffer from health disparities. Through a decrease in misinformation and proper education, nurses can use the concept of health literacy to improve the health outcomes of the populations they serve ( Agner, et al., 2024)
